Chicago Real Estate Updates: What You Need to Know


Chicago’s real estate market has seen some interesting changes recently. Prices in many neighborhoods have stabilized after years of rapid growth, making it a more balanced market for buyers and sellers alike. This shift means you might find better deals if you’re looking to buy, while sellers need to price their homes competitively to attract interest.


One notable update is the rise in demand for suburban properties. Many people are seeking more space and quieter environments, which has increased activity in areas just outside the city limits. However, downtown Chicago remains attractive for those who want to be close to work, entertainment, and cultural amenities.


Additionally, new construction projects are popping up in various neighborhoods, offering modern amenities and energy-efficient designs. These developments appeal to buyers who want move-in-ready homes with the latest features.

What is the trend in the Chicago real estate market?


A key trend I’ve noticed is the growing interest in mixed-use developments. These projects combine residential, retail, and office spaces, creating vibrant communities where people can live, work, and play without traveling far. This trend reflects a broader shift toward convenience and lifestyle-focused living.


Another important trend is the increasing use of technology in real estate transactions. Virtual tours, online listings with detailed floor plans, and digital document signing have become standard. This makes the buying and selling process smoother and more accessible, especially for those who may not be able to visit properties in person right away.


Sustainability is also gaining traction. More buyers are looking for homes with green features like solar panels, efficient heating and cooling systems, and sustainable building materials. This not only helps the environment but can also reduce utility costs over time.


Neighborhoods to Watch in Chicago


If you’re considering where to buy or invest, some neighborhoods are showing particularly strong potential. Areas like Logan Square and Pilsen continue to attract young professionals and families due to their vibrant culture and improving amenities. These neighborhoods offer a mix of historic charm and new developments.


On the other hand, neighborhoods such as Bronzeville and South Shore are experiencing revitalization efforts, with new businesses and community projects boosting their appeal. These areas might offer more affordable options with good long-term growth prospects.


For sellers, understanding which neighborhoods are hot can help you price your home right and market it effectively. For buyers and investors, focusing on these areas could mean better returns and a more enjoyable living experience.

Tips for First-Time Buyers and Sellers in Chicago


If you’re buying your first home, it’s important to get pre-approved for a mortgage before you start house hunting. This shows sellers you’re serious and helps you understand your budget. Also, consider working with a local real estate expert who knows the ins and outs of Chicago’s market.


For sellers, staging your home and making small improvements can make a big difference. Simple updates like fresh paint, landscaping, and decluttering can increase your home’s appeal and help it sell faster.


Investors should keep an eye on rental demand and property taxes in different neighborhoods. Chicago has a strong rental market, but it’s crucial to analyze cash flow and potential appreciation before making a purchase.
